I would recommend the Trevor Thom books as you might find the AFE series (Jeremy Pratt) a bit "warm and cuddly". Admittedly, Thom series can be a bit dry but all the information is there. The AFE series are beautifully laid out and presented but personally, didn't find them as good as Thom.
Another book to recommend is Questions and Answers for the Private Pilot by (Holden & Brett???). The standard of their questions is slightly higher than the real thing IMHO.
As long as you cover the information in the books, you should have no problem in passing the exams. At least with books you can take them anywhere, whereas the CD-Rom method is a little less portable!
